Coastal Christian and Valley Christian Academy are an even 5-5 against one another since February of 2020, but not for long. The Coastal Christian Conquerors will face off against the Valley Christian Academy Lions at 5:00 p.m. on Friday. Both squads will be entering this one on the heels of a big victory.
Valley Christian Academy is hoping to do what Maricopa couldn't on Tuesday: put an end to Coastal Christian's winning streak, which now stands at seven games. Coastal Christian simply couldn't be stopped as they easily beat Maricopa 74-2. Given the Conquerors' advantage in MaxPreps' California basketball rankings (they are ranked 408th, while the Indians are ranked 1243rd),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Meanwhile, win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Valley Christian Academy). They breezed by Maricopa to the tune of 85-2 back in December of 2024. The win made it back-to-back victories for the Lions.
Coastal Christian better focus on containing Elle Mason and Katelyn Mikkelson as the pair were huge in Valley Christian Academy's win. Mason went 10 of 13 on her way to 20 points and eight rebounds, while Mikkelson went 7 of 10 on her way to 15 points in addition to seven assists and seven boards. Mikkelson is also on a roll when it comes to steals, as she's now grabbed two or more in the last seven games she's played. Another player making a difference was Samantha Walker, who went 6 of 8 on her way to 13 points.
Valley Christian Academy was working as a unit and finished the game with 30 assists. That's the most assists they've managed all season.
Valley Christian Academy is on a roll lately: they've won eight of their last ten matchups, which provided a massive bump to their 9-7 record this season. Those victories came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 59.0 points per game. As for Coastal Christian, their win was their fourth straight on the road, which pushed their record up to 7-0.
Coastal Christian and Valley Christian Academy were neck-and-neck in their previous matchup back in February of 2024, but Coastal Christian came up empty-handed after a 40-39 defeat. Can Coastal Christian av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
